Ultimate Bet Ultimate Worse
Its like a rash that won't go away and if you scratch the red area it just gets worse. Several accounts at Ultimate Bet were found to be conducting fraudulent activity, uncovered by Nat Arem who also broke the story on the Absolute Poker superuser accounts.

Now it seems that a popular name in the poker community, former World Series of Poker main event champion Russ Hamilton, is being fingeredlinks for the current mass of superuser account abuse that cheated several high stakes players out of chunks of their bankrolls at Ultimate Bet. Hamilton was the primary of Ultimate Bet when the company began and despite selling his ownership, is said to still have some pull with the daily operations of the company.

Here is Nat's reaction to finding out who owned some of the superuser accounts (click here for the 2+2 mega-thread discussing this black eye on the internet poker community):

I basically felt sick to my stomach. I talked to Russ on the phone a few times in the fall - brsavage got me in touch with him. We talked about how disgusting it was that this happened at AP. Russ expressed a strong opinion that he was going to do whatever it took to get things right and, at the time, I believed him that he was going to fight to get things at AP right. He even got me in touch with the guys at AP so I could go down there and meet with them on behalf of PokerNews and the community as a whole. This guy RAILED against the people at AP who were superusing.
